Transaction

39c4f78fe77bd8dfd983d7a27ef4ea6c224cefe6a693c8a30feac9ceef519b93
284,069 confirmations
Timestamp
1602383152
Block652,183
Fee12,802 sats
Fee rate76.2 sats/vB
view on mempool.space

Inputs & Outputs